SUMMARY
Barry Long clarifies that true love starts with the love and acknowledgement of the principle of woman, existing beyond emotionality, and becomes realised when man relinquishes independence, sexual striving, and self-serving habits. He targets the everyday struggles that obscure deeper truth and love, and offers a way of transcending these for divine fulfilment.
Emphasising the karmic burden and inevitable loss inherent in living, Barry Long counsels acceptance and presence, teaching that genuine love and knowledge of God comes not through faith or longing, but surrender to the good within.
Confronting sexual competition, jealousy, and familial delusions, he invites man and woman to discover the living truth within, where love is not emotional dependency but a radiant state of being.
